Healthcare Facility Administrator Jobs in Missouri

A Healthcare Facility Administrator is a critical professional within health care administration who is responsible for overseeing the day-to-day operations of a medical facility. Their duties include managing staff schedules and patient appointments, ensuring compliance with health and safety regulations, budgeting and financial management, implementing policies, and enhancing the quality of healthcare services. Additionally, in today's digital era, these professionals may supervise the implementation of health information systems to streamline operations and improve patient care.

Important skills for a Healthcare Facility Administrator include leadership, problem-solving, financial management, communication, and knowledge of health informatics. They should hold at least a bachelor's degree in health administration, business administration, or a related field, though a master's degree is often preferred. Some states may require administrators to have a license, particularly for nursing care facility administrators. Prior to becoming a Healthcare Facility Administrator, an individual might work as a Medical and Health Services Manager, Clinical Director, or a Health Information Management Director.

Highest Education Level

Healthcare Facility Administrators in Missouri offer the following education background
Master's Degree
40.4%
Bachelor's Degree
33.9%
Doctorate Degree
8.0%
Associate's Degree
7.4%
High School or GED
4.7%
Vocational Degree or Certification
4.7%
Some College
0.8%
Some High School
0.1%
